Expectations of a Tiny Tina’s Wonderlands Sequel Are “Reasonable,” Gearbox CEO Says

"I think it's reasonable for our fans to expect more there," says Gearbox Entertainment boss Randy Pitchford about a potential return to the fantasy spinoff.

Developer Gearbox Entertainment and publisher 2K confirmed earlier in the year that Borderlands 4 was in active development, and apparently, it won’t be too long before it gets announced– though apparently, that’s not the only Borderlands-related title that the studio has in the works. Leaks have previously claimed that Dungeons and Dragons-inspired fantasy spinoff Tiny Tina’s Wonderlands is also getting sequel, and though that’s yet to be officially confirmed, Gearbox boss Randy Pitchford seems to be pouring fuel on those flames.

Speaking recently with GamesRadar on the topic of Tiny Tina’s Wonderlands, though Pitchford obviously didn’t explicitly confirm that a sequel was in the works, given the success of the first game and the studio’s fondness of the fantasy aesthetic, he thinks fans’ expectations of a sequel to the fantasy spinoff are “reasonable”.

“We had a bigger result with the first Wonderlands game than we did with the first Borderlands game, so that’s something we can build on,” he said. “I love fantasy. That’s why we did the original Dragon Keep DLC for Borderlands 2, because I love fantasy so much. So many of us at Gearbox love fantasy, and it gives us that kind of place to to mess around with that in the context of the Borderlands themes and universe. I think it’s reasonable for our fans to expect more there.”

It was first confirmed in 2022 that “new experiences” in the Wonderlands franchise were in the works at Gearbox, while earlier this year, reports claimed that the project had gone through soft reboot. Read more on that through here.
